This project utilizes lattice Quantum Chromodynamics to test the Standard Model of particle physics and explore dark matter candidates. It aims to enhance understanding of strong interactions and their implications for fundamental particles and forces.
For decades, the Standard Model of particle physics has successfullypredicted the outcome of experiments probing the laws of nature on thesmallest distances.
Its last missing ingredient, the Higgs particle,was discovered at the Large Hadron Collider at CERN in 2012.
